When senior managers at Gap, Inc. decided to become the number one service-quality clothing company in the world, they were enga

ging in the management function of _____.
Business
1 answer:
tigry1 [53]4 years ago
4 0

Answer:

Planning

Explanation:

Planning is crucial aspect of management, it can be explained as the process carried out by an organization to make rooms for their activities in the future for the success of the organization, it helps the organization to know the goals and how to achieve this goals. It should be noted that Planning could be strategic or operational in nature

Therefore, from the question, the statement can be written as " when senior managers at Gap, Inc. decided to become the number one service-quality clothing company in the world, they were engaging in the management function of planning"
